Tuesday 14th July 2026 -  Reported Landlords to Police

Despite reassuring the London Fire Brigade Fire Safety Investigation that Combustables were no longer being stored in Riser and Electrical cupboards Sanctuary Housing and Weston Homes are still doing so.

London Fire Brigade called me at work to tell me they have been assured all matters have been put right and that when it comes to what Sanctuary and Weston Homes tells them they have to take this on face value.

Upon arrival home it became clear that what they told London Fire Brigade Investigation Team was not true. All Combustables had not been removed from the riser and electrical cupboards, the fire alarm had faults across seven zones as residents are still waiting to have their alarms fixed and door are still unsafe.

Metropolitan Police were notified in my email that Sanctuary and Weston Homes have mislead a London Forest Brigade Fire Safety investigation which is a serious Crime.
